> I haven't experienced the issue you noted below - my issue was exactly the 
> same as the original poster. Files opened directly into BBEdit from 
> Interarchy appear to save as expected, but are never actually written to the 
> server. And this only started with High Sierra on a MBP. The solution Rich 
> noted about using BBEdit's built in SFTP connection works, but is much less 
> robust than working with Interarchy and doesn't work all that well with lots 
> of different files.

>> Another thought: I wonder if this has something to do with APFS. The issue 
>> is file related and as I said earlier, I'm not seeing it on my iMac (which 
>> because it has a fusion drive is still on HFS+ even though it's running 
>> "High Sierra") but am on my APFS, SSD Macbook Pro..
